Summary

"Tracts and Handbills of the Religious Tract Society, March 1st, 1843" by the Religious Tract Society (Great Britain) is a catalog of religious writings from the 1800's, spotlighting moral and spiritual topics designed to spread Christian beliefs. The collection includes diverse publications emphasizing the importance of prayer, the meaning of the Bible, and solutions for ethical questions of the time. Introduced by a detailed list with prices, readers discover the vast array of tracts available, all intended to promote spiritual development and knowledge. By encouraging subscriptions and donations, the Society shows its dedication to broadening access to these publications, making it a key informational tool reflective of Christian values in the 19th century.

About the Author

The Religious Tract Society was a British evangelical Christian organization founded in 1799 and known for publishing a variety of popular religious and quasi-religious texts in the 19th century. The society engaged in charity as well as commercial enterprise, publishing books and periodicals for profit.
